What Does Error F8 Mean?
The Thermador Oven F8 error code indicates a potential heating element failure, often resulting in the oven not reaching the desired temperature. This issue may also manifest with unusual sounds or a lack of cooling fan operation. It can be linked to internal logic failures or problems with the cooling fan motor, which may be obstructed or malfunctioning.
Common Symptoms:
- Oven displays F8 on control panel
- Oven may fail to heat properly or shut down unexpectedly
- Possible fan noise absence or inconsistent cooling
Possible Causes
- Cooling fan motor failure or obstruction (medium)
- Internal logic failure between control and sensor (medium)
How to Fix Error F8
DIY Fix Basic checks before service call
- Turn off and disconnect power to the oven at the circuit breaker.
- Listen for cooling fan operation when the oven is running – absence of sound may indicate fan issue.
- Visually inspect rear vents for obvious obstructions if accessible.
Technician Only Service and diagnostics for F8
- Disconnect power and remove rear access panel to inspect cooling fan assembly.
- Check cooling fan motor continuity and free rotation; replace if faulty.
- Check wiring harness and connectors between cooling fan, control board, and temperature sensor for integrity.
- If fan and wiring are good but error persists, test oven temperature sensor and control board logic circuits; replace defective components based on measurement and diagnostic results.
Parts needed: Cooling fan motor and assembly, Fan wiring harness and connectors, Oven temperature sensor (RTD), Electronic oven control board
